This week on Sad Song Queens, we’re joined by legendary lyricist Bernie Taupin to dive into his new song, “The Sea Has No Mercy,” and the stories, fears, and life experiences behind it. Bernie opens up about the different perspectives that come with getting older, his admiration for Olivia Rodrigo, his iconic songwriting partnership with Elton John, and more! The Sad Song Queens podcast brings together two award-winning Music Supervisors, Lindsay Wolfington and Laura Webb, as they sit down with the artists and songwriters behind some of the most evocative and emotional songs. Drawing on years of experience curating the perfect soundtracks for film and television, Lindsay and Laura explore the stories, experiences, and emotions that shape these deeply moving songs.
